About (E)-2-[(5S)-2-ethenyl-5-(hydroxymethyl)-3,3,5-trimethylcyclopenten-1-yl]but-2-en-1-ol
(E)-2-[(5S)-2-ethenyl-5-(hydroxymethyl)-3,3,5-trimethylcyclopenten-1-yl]but-2-en-1-ol (PubChem CID 10847436) has the molecular formula C15H24O2
and a molecular weight of 236.35 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is (E)-2-[(5S)-2-ethenyl-5-(hydroxymethyl)-3,3,5-trimethylcyclopenten-1-yl]but-2-en-1-ol.

What is the SMILES notation for (E)-2-[(5S)-2-ethenyl-5-(hydroxymethyl)-3,3,5-trimethylcyclopenten-1-yl]but-2-en-1-ol?
The canonical SMILES for (E)-2-[(5S)-2-ethenyl-5-(hydroxymethyl)-3,3,5-trimethylcyclopenten-1-yl]but-2-en-1-ol is C=CC1=C(/C(=C\C)CO)[C@@](C)(CO)CC1(C)C.
What is the InChIKey of (E)-2-[(5S)-2-ethenyl-5-(hydroxymethyl)-3,3,5-trimethylcyclopenten-1-yl]but-2-en-1-ol?
The InChIKey is BHNACKMCMDASDB-UJNBGNEJSA-N. The full InChI is InChI=1S/C15H24O2/c1-6-11(8-16)13-12(7-2)14(3,4)9-15(13,5)10-17/h6-7,16-17H,2,8-10H2,1,3-5H3/b11-6-/t15-/m1/s1.
What are the key properties of (E)-2-[(5S)-2-ethenyl-5-(hydroxymethyl)-3,3,5-trimethylcyclopenten-1-yl]but-2-en-1-ol?
(E)-2-[(5S)-2-ethenyl-5-(hydroxymethyl)-3,3,5-trimethylcyclopenten-1-yl]but-2-en-1-ol has a molecular weight of 236.35 g/mol, XLogP of 2.84, 4 rotatable bonds, 2 hydrogen bond donors, and 2 hydrogen bond acceptors.
